Easy way of installing radials for a vertical antenna


Most HF vertical antennas need a ground radial/counterpoise system to function efficiently. Installing these radials can be a tedious procedure, especially if you're constructing a radial field of 32 to 64 wires.

In this video from Callum McCormick (M0MCX), we see how the process can be simplified with a few simple tools.
